变压器绝缘油介损偏高问题的技术分析

摘    要:在理论分析的基础上,结合实例分析了变压器绝缘油介质损耗偏高的原因。通过对变压器绝缘油的试验分析,认为钙、镁离子进入变压器绝缘油是导致变压器绝缘油介质损耗偏高的主要原因。采用5%氧化铝AT718-00-CR对受污染的变压器绝缘油进行过滤处理,使变压器绝缘油质满足要求。实践证明,这种工艺对解决变压器绝缘油介质损耗偏高问题是行之有效的。

Abstract:The reasons making transformer insulation oil loss higher are analyzed based on theory analysis combined with actual situation in the paper. It is believed that the calcium ion and magnesium ion went into transformer insulation oil is why the loss of them is higher through the test of transformer insulation oil. It meets the relevant requirements and codes about oil after the transformer insulation oil contaminated is filtered for several times with 5% alumina (AT718-00-CR). The practice shows that it is effective to solve the problems above with the procedure.
